Sash windows

Sash windows are a popular option for older homes. They have a classic look and are long-lasting. They are also very secure and allow for good ventilation. They may require more maintenance than other windows. They can jam with time due to the weight of the sash. This is why it's crucial to know what you should be looking for to ensure they are in a good condition.

One method to ensure that your windows in sash are in good working order is to use draught-proofing. This is a good idea to do because it keeps the cold air out and lower your energy costs. Another option is to install double-glazed windows. This can increase the efficiency of your window, and can cut heating bills by up to 40%..

Many homeowners have replaced sash windows in modern times with double-glazed windows. This is mostly because they want to improve the energy efficiency of their house. This can be a challenge for older properties. There are certain aspects that need to be taken into consideration, like ensuring the delicate design of the sash doesn't get lost during the process of replacing single panes with double-glazing.

Some companies specialize in sash window installation and can provide advice on ways to improve the energy efficiency of your home. They can help you with a range of other services, like installing new handles and locks. They can also provide different glass options that will suit your needs. These services can be quite expensive, but they could be worth the investment.

Sash windows are available in a variety of sizes and styles. Some are fixed, while others slide between the two. They can be made from wood or uPVC. Traditionally windows made of timber are more expensive, but they have a timeless charm that can be hard to duplicate using uPVC. The windows made of timber are extremely durable and an excellent insulator. If they are well maintained they will last for an extended period of time.

Bay windows

Bay windows are a wonderful addition to any home. They provide a beautiful view of the world outside and allow natural light to enter in multiple directions. They are also a good method to increase the square footage without making your home appear smaller. They are available in a variety of styles and configurations to suit any style of architecture. It's crucial to select a company who specializes in these kinds of windows in order to ensure a high-quality installation.

A bay window is made up of three glass panels that project outwards from the wall. The front of the bay window can be a large picture and the flanking side can be operated or fixed. They are usually double-hung or casement, but other options are available. If you want a more modern appearance you can consider a round bay window. This type is less common but it's still an excellent choice for any house.

The most attractive bay windows are bespoke that is, they're custom-made according to your specifications. They're generally a little more expensive than standard windows that are flat, but the extra cost is worth it for the added aesthetics they bring to your home. They're an excellent choice for older homes that require to be modernized and can also add value to your home when it's time to sell.

Bow windows are a preferred alternative to sash window. They consist of more windows than bay windows and are able to be curved in any shape you choose. They can be put in new construction homes, however they are also available for replacements to existing homes. They are more energy-efficient than other styles of windows and can add a large amount of space to your living room or kitchen.

Install your bow or bay windows properly to avoid leaks and loss of energy. Windows that are not properly installed can let cold air in your home in winter and hot air during summer. This can cause damage to your home. It can also lead to condensation and mould problems. Fortunately, uPVC windows are easy to replace and repair. Repairs are usually simple, such as replacing misted double glaze window-glazed sealed units and hinges that are worn gaskets, locks, and hinges.

Sliding doors

Modern homes are increasingly incorporating sliding doors due to their sleek design and flexibility. They offer easy access to outdoor spaces, increase the amount of natural light, and make a room more spacious. They can also be used as emergency escapes. They are available in a variety of styles and colors making them suitable in any home.

A sliding door is made up of two or more glass panels that slide open on tracks. These panels are usually hung in parallel. These doors were traditionally only one-paneled. However, recent demand and coverage in shelter magazines has led to the development of a multi-panel sliding doors. These doors make use of multiple tracks that are parallel to carry six to 12 sliding panels into a wall pockets on either side of the opening. They are typically opened by remote controllers.

The large glass panes of sliding doors let plenty of sunlight to stream through the home during the daytime. This can lower your energy consumption by cutting down on the need for artificial lighting. Natural light will also brighten your space, making it appear more inviting and welcoming.

While sliding doors are a beautiful and practical option for any home, they can pose some challenges when it comes to privacy. Because these doors don't have huge frames they offer the full view of your backyard, patio and other areas of your home. It is possible to hang blinds or curtains over them to increase privacy.

Sliding doors are available in a variety of sizes, so it's crucial to choose the right size for your home. You should also consider the number of people using the door at the same time. This will help you decide if you should install an open or sliding door. hinged door.

Window frames

Window frames are an important part of a home, offering protection from pests, drafts and the elements. They also add beauty and style to a home's exterior. There are a myriad of frames to pick from. Each one has its own pros and pros and. It is essential to learn about the various options before selecting the best frame for your home.

The cost, durability and energy efficiency of window frames varies. They can be made from aluminum or wood, uPVC or fiberglass. The durability of some materials is superior to others, however the overall performance of your frame will depend on what you need and the amount you'd like to spend.

Wood frames are popular because of their aesthetics and durability. They also help conserve energy. They require regular maintenance to stop warping and rotting caused by changes in humidity. Wood frames also expand and contract when the weather changes making them difficult to open.

Vinyl frames are a common choice because they're low-cost and require little maintenance. They come in many colors and can be used in different styles. They don't offer the same level of insulation like aluminium or wood frames.

Composite windows are a different option that offer a natural appearance while also offering superior insulation and moisture resistance. They're typically made up of several materials that are blended in the manufacturing process like recycled lumber and metals. They are also an environmentally friendly alternative to wooden windows and more affordable than vinyl or aluminum.

The sash is a part of the window that is moved when you open and close the glass. It is comprised of a series of horizontal and vertical window elements, called stiles and rails. The rails are set between the stiles which are the vertical parts of the sash. A window could also feature muntins, which are tiny grids that are used for decorative or functional purpose.

The sill is the lower edge of the window, which rests on a smooth surface in the interior. A window sill can be positioned on the floor, walls or ceiling, based on the kind of home and the area it is placed on.
